Abstract
Tyrosine kinase Fyn, the expression of which is epigenetically regulated, has been proposed to be a tumour suppressor gene. A frequent deletion at the 6q chromosomal region encoding the Fyn gene in lymphomas has been reported.
Therefore, we assessed the impact of 5-Aza-2′-deoxycytidine (5-dAzaC), a DNA methyltransferase (DNMTs) inhibitor on Fyn expression in Hut-78 T-lymphoma cells. Using reverse transcription, real-time quantitative PCR (RQ-PCR), and western blot analyses, we found that 5-dAzaC significantly increased transcript and protein levels of Fyn in Hut-78 T-lymphoma cells. However, bisulfite sequencing revealed that Hut-78 T-lymphoma cells cultured in the absence of 5-dAzaC contained unmethylated cytosine in the cytosine-guanosine dinucleotide island of the Fyn promoter. Our results suggest that the DNMTs activity may have an indirect influence on the expression of Fyn without altering the methylation level of its promoter in Hut-78 T-lymphoma cells.
